Headless CMS: Jak wybrać najlepsze rozwiązanie dla Twojego projektu?
Zastanawiasz się, czy warto wybrać headless CMS do swojego projektu? To pytanie, które coraz częściej zadają sobie firmy tworzące dynamiczne strony internetowe i aplikacje mobilne. Tradycyjny CMS sprawdza się przy prostych projektach, ale gdy treści mają trafiać do wielu kanałów jednocześnie, jego ograniczenia stają się wyraźne. Właśnie wtedy działa headless CMS – nowoczesny, elastyczny i dopasowany do potrzeb współczesnych zespołów.
Headless CMS vs tradycyjny CMS — różnice, które naprawdę mają znaczenie
W tradycyjnym CMS warstwa prezentacji i warstwa zarządzania treścią są ze sobą ściśle połączone. To wygodne przy prostych stronach www, ale trudne, gdy trzeba skalować projekt lub rozszerzać go o nowe kanały. W przypadku headless CMS ten związek zostaje przerwany – headless CMS pozwala oddzielić backend (czyli treści) od frontendu (czyli sposobu ich wyświetlania).
Taki system zarządzania treścią nie ogranicza Cię do jednego formatu. Możesz tworzyć, edytować i publikować materiały w panelu administracyjnym, a następnie wysyłać je z pomocą API do dowolnej platformy – strony internetowej, aplikacji mobilnej czy nawet urządzenia IoT. Headless CMS daje pełną kontrolę nad tym, gdzie i jak prezentujesz swoje treści.
Dlaczego warto wybrać headless CMS?
Jeśli Twoja marka funkcjonuje w wielu kanałach i potrzebuje spójnej komunikacji, wybrać headless CMS to często najbardziej przyszłościowe rozwiązanie. Działa jak centrum dystrybucji contentu: raz przygotowane materiały można wysyłać w różne miejsca — do strony www, aplikacji mobilnej czy newsletterów.
Headless CMS pozwala na płynne udostępnianie treści między kanałami i szybkie reagowanie na zmiany w potrzebach użytkowników. W modelu decoupled CMS każda warstwa działa niezależnie. Dzięki temu front-end developerzy mogą wdrażać nowe funkcje bez ryzyka, że coś popsuje redaktor treści. To duża przewaga nad tradycyjnymi CMS-ami, które często blokują rozwój przez swoje ograniczenia technologiczne.
Jak działa headless CMS w praktyce?
W praktyce bezgłowy CMS działa jak nowoczesny content management system, który nie narzuca sposobu prezentacji. Wprowadzasz treści w panelu administracyjnym, a system przesyła je pośrednictwem API do dowolnego interfejsu użytkownika. Dzięki temu masz pełną swobodę w projektowaniu front-endu i możesz szybko wdrażać zmiany bez modyfikacji całego systemu CMS.
Rozwiązania takie jak Strapi świetnie pokazują, jak headless CMS pozwala zespołom programistów i redaktorów współpracować bez tarć. Programiści mają czysty, elastyczny backend, a redaktorzy wygodne narzędzie do publikacji i dostarczaniu treści w wielu kanałach jednocześnie. To realne przyspieszenie pracy i większa kontrola nad jakością materiałów.
Podsumowując, headless CMS to nie chwilowa moda, lecz logiczna odpowiedź na potrzeby firm rozwijających strony internetowe i aplikacje w wielu kanałach. Headless CMS daje elastyczność, niezależność i gotowość na przyszłość, a to dziś najcenniejsza waluta w świecie cyfrowych produktów.
